Founded in 1990, TSA is an independently owned, fully integrated Canadian government and public relations company. From its offices in Ottawa and Toronto, TSA has the in-house expertise to design and implement public affairs strategies of any scale and scope, from research and strategic design, to tactical programming and stakeholder engagement.
TSA consultants are drawn from diverse backgrounds, including: Government, law, media, financial services, corporate communications and marketing. We work in a flat organizational structure that emphasizes multi-disciplinary skills, with account teams selected to match each client’s unique requirements.
TSA operates across Canada by leveraging strong relationships with governments, media and public-opinion influencers. Our firm is well-known for its focused commitment to clients, our discretion, and our passion about results.
TSA’s ability to develop winning solutions is based on five primary assets: Our heightened strategic abilities, our multi-disciplinary approach, the range of tools we deploy, our dedication to client service, and our independence.
TSA is trusted by its clients to act in their corporate interests, in many cases even though they may not have a significant corporate office in Canada. Our firm’s success record and client retention rate are among the highest in the industry.
